Combo Kits Power tool combo sets are a practical way to create a collection of tools to assist you in tackling a variety of projects. These collections typically include two or more common cordless tools in one box together with batteries, chargers and a carry case or bag. The collections could range from a simple drill/driver set to collections that include up to eight tools. When selecting a combo tool kit, be sure to consider the capabilities of the tools as well as the kinds of projects you'll be taking on. If you plan to use the kit to fasten, for example, choose an impact driver and a drill set that includes bits that can be used with various types of fasteners. Also, be aware of the batteries that are included in the kit, and their amp-hours and voltage. More ampere hours typically mean longer runtimes. The voltage can affect the power of a tool and its capacity to handle heavier loads. When selecting a cordless tool kit, choose tools that share the same battery platform. This will allow you to increase your collection in the future using the same battery and charger for all the tools. Alternatively, some kits include batteries which can be used with a wider variety of power tools and outdoor equipment, such as cordless leaf blowers and chainsaws. Certain major brands of power tools have batteries that can be used with a variety of power tools. This lets you buy one battery to power multiple tools, or upgrade your battery if the old one runs out. Milwaukee's M18 and M12 line of batteries are interchangeable that work with a broad range of power tools. DeWalt, Makita and Ryobi also offer battery-powered power tool systems with a wide selection of compatible tools. Depending on the budget and your requirements, you might want to invest in an initial kit that includes a drill/driver and impact driver. You can then add a jigsaw as well as a recip saw, and other tools as you need them.
